導讀:面試開場問題往往就是“請介紹一下你自己吧。”,一般人回答這個問題往往會說姓名、年齡、愛好等這些在簡歷上都寫得有的內容,那麼應該如何做自我介紹才不落俗套,展現你的價值與專業度,讓招聘方眼前一亮呢?

你面臨的這個問題涉及到你給招聘方的第一印象。你需要讓招聘方感受到你的專業性。為了做到這一點,不要再被問到這樣的問題時說什麼我26歲,我在這個城市出生長大,我有兩隻狗,我喜歡籃球之類的話了,這麼說,不好意思你就已經落後與其他求職者了,你應該利用回答這個問題的機會來展示你的職業生活以及它與你面試的職位之間的關係。

1要成功地做到這一點,你需要準備以及結構化你的答案,突出你和職位相關的教育經歷,工作經驗和專業素質。一般從職位描述中,你可以提前知道崗位的工作條件是什麼,需要具備什麼樣的技能,所以你要實出你以前所有的工作經驗,教育,培訓以及其他與這個職位相關的專業技能。

2如果這是你在這個領域的第一份工作,就要突出你所學到的與這份工作相關的技能和培訓,並談談你從之前工作經歷中可遷移的技能了。無論你的工作經歷如何,你都有可遷移的技能,找出你的成就。如果你從工作中獲得了任何獎項,或任何升職或表揚,儘管說出來。並不是你面試的每個職位都是一樣的工作內容,即使職位名稱一樣。每個公司都有不同的需求,所以要仔細研究職位描述,弄清楚他們到底想要什什麼樣的人才。一旦你弄清楚招聘方想要什麼樣的人才,你的任務就是成為他們心目中的那個人,所以要強調你所具備的與工作職位相關的技能和資格。

在編寫你的簡歷時,儘量按時間順序排列。你不需要年復一年地重述你的職業經歷,但是可以詳細並且有條理地描述你獲得的經驗和技能,這樣會給招聘方留下很好的印象。你的簡歷可以幫助你做到這一點,因為它是按時間順序排列的,可以幫助你設定一個時間表。既然你已經有了這個結構,

下面會是一個很好的例子。

問:請介紹一下你自己。答:好的,我認為我在醫療協助方面有很紮實的基礎。我獲得了醫學輔修專業的學位,在獲取學位期間,我學到了很多有價值的技能,比如取生命體徵,注射,向病人解釋治療程式,為病人準備檢查,協助醫生檢查。在獲得學位的同時,我還在ABC藥房從事了3年的客戶服務工作,在那裡我獲得了寶貴的溝通技巧,學會了如何滿足客戶的需求,使我能夠聯絡患者的需求並且和他們有效溝通。在校期間,我還在一家健康中心實習,學習了一些更有價值的技能,包括更新病人檔案和醫療記錄,處理信件,安排預約,安排入院,協助辦公室順利運作等等。這些都是寶貴的技能,我希望能夠應用到這個職位上。

總結

:在回答這個問題時介紹你自己時,要注重體現出你的專業性,不需要提供額外的任何個人資訊,招聘方其實並不感興趣。你要從你所接受的相關教育和培訓中突出有助於你獲得這個職位的技能,告訴招聘方你的工作經歷和與面試工作相關的可遷移的技能,並且要有條理,按時間順序來介紹,這樣你才更有可能從萬千求職者中脫穎而出。

It is a safe bet this will be one of the first questions you will face。 And the way you answer it will set the tone for the entire interview。 One thing that stays true for this answer every time you are asked: keep it professional。 Employers are not asking you this question because they want to know what your favorite color is, they want to know why you are the best candidate for the job。

Employers want to hire the best person for the job。 And your job is to convince them this is you as it is most likely the first question you will face in your interview。

It is one of the first impressions you will be giving the employer。 You want to give the most professional image of yourself as possible。 In order to accomplish this, do not volunteer personal information。 Please tell me about yourself。 well, I‘m 23 years old, l was born and raised in this city。 I have 2 dogs and I love basketball。 This candidate has already set himself back。

You do not want to give any information about your personal life, but rather your professional life and how it relates to the position you are interviewing for。 To do this successfully you need to prepare and structure your answer highlighting your relevant education, experience and professional qualities。

From the job description you know what the qualifications for the job are and what skills the employer is looking for So you want to highlight all of your previous work experience, education, training and all other professional skills that are relevant to the position。 No matter what your work history is, you have transferrable skills。

If this is your first job in your field, then highlight the skills and training you received from your education as they pertain to the job, and talk about any transferrable skills you might have gained from any of your work experiences。 Highlight your accomplishments as well。 If you received any academic awards, or any promotions or commendations from your job, feel free to mention it。

Not every position you interview for is going to be exactly the same, even if the job title is。 Each company has different needs, so study the job description and figure out exactly what it is they are looking for。

Once you figure out what the employer is looking for in a candidate, your job is to be that person。 So emphasize the skills and qualifications you have that relate to the job specifically。

Try to keep your answers in chronological order。 You do not have to recap your professional history year by year, but de tailing the experiences and skills that you have gained as you attained them in an organized fashion will leave a good impression on the employer。

Your resume can help you with this as it is in chronological order and can help you set a timeline。 Now that you have the structure, here is a good example。

Please, tell me about yourself。 Let`s see, l believe I have a very solid background in Medical Assisting。 I earned my degree in Medical Assisting where l learned valuable skills, such as taking vitals, administering injections, explaining treatment procedures to patients, pre paring patients for examination, and assisting the physician with examinations。

While earning my degree, I worked in customer service at ABC pharmacy for 3 years as well, where I gained valuable communication skills and learned how to address customer’s needs, which enables me to relate and effectively communicate with patients and their needs。

I also completed an internship at a Health Clinic while in school, where I picked up more valuable skills including updating patient files and medical records, handling correspondence, scheduling appointments, arranging for hospital admission and helped make sure the office ran smoothly。

These are all valuable skills which I will hope fully be able to apply to this position and bring to your office。

Remember, when answering the question, tell me about yourself, keep it professional and do not give any personal information。 Highlight your skills from your relevant education and training that will help you in the position。 Tell them your work history and transferrable skills as it relates to the job you are interviewing for。 And do so in an organized, chronological fashion。
